Key Principles of Secure Software Development

Secure software development involves following a set of key principles to ensure that applications are robust and resilient against cyber attacks:

  • Threat Modeling: Identifying potential security threats and vulnerabilities early in the development process allows developers to design appropriate security controls.
  • Secure Coding Practices: Writing code following secure coding guidelines helps prevent common vulnerabilities such as injection attacks, cross-site scripting, and insecure direct object references.
  • Regular Security Testing: Conducting thorough security testing, including vulnerability assessments and penetration testing, helps identify and address security weaknesses before deployment.
  • Secure Configuration Management: Properly configuring servers, databases, and other components is essential to reduce the attack surface and minimize security risks.
  • Continuous Monitoring: Implementing monitoring tools to detect suspicious activities and anomalies can help identify potential security breaches in real-time.

The Benefits of Secure Software Development

By prioritizing security throughout the software development lifecycle, organizations can reap several benefits:

  • Data Protection: Secure software helps safeguard sensitive information from unauthorized access or data breaches.
  • User Trust: Building secure applications enhances user trust and confidence in the organization’s commitment to protecting their privacy.
  • Compliance with Regulations: Adhering to security best practices ensures compliance with industry regulations and data protection laws.
  • Cost Savings: Addressing security issues early in the development process can reduce the likelihood of costly data breaches and remediation efforts later on.

6 Essential Tips for Secure Software Development

  1. Implement input validation to prevent injection attacks.
  2. Use parameterized queries to protect against SQL injection.
  3. Keep software dependencies updated to patch known vulnerabilities.
  4. Apply the principle of least privilege for user access control.
  5. Regularly conduct security testing and code reviews.
  6. Encrypt sensitive data at rest and in transit.

Implement input validation to prevent injection attacks.

Implementing input validation is a critical practice in secure software development to prevent injection attacks. By validating and sanitizing user inputs, developers can ensure that malicious code or commands are not executed through the application. This proactive approach helps mitigate the risk of injection vulnerabilities, such as SQL injection and cross-site scripting, which can lead to unauthorized access to sensitive data or compromise the integrity of the system. Input validation serves as a fundamental defense mechanism in safeguarding applications against potential security threats and reinforces the overall security posture of the software.

Use parameterized queries to protect against SQL injection.

Using parameterized queries is a crucial practice in secure software development to guard against SQL injection attacks. By parameterizing queries, developers can separate SQL code from user input, preventing malicious SQL commands from being injected into the database. This approach ensures that data is properly sanitized and validated before being executed, significantly reducing the risk of unauthorized access or manipulation of sensitive information. Parameterized queries are an effective defense mechanism in building robust and secure applications that prioritize data integrity and protection.

Keep software dependencies updated to patch known vulnerabilities.

To enhance the security of software applications, it is crucial to keep software dependencies updated regularly to patch known vulnerabilities. By staying current with the latest updates and patches for libraries and frameworks that your software relies on, you can mitigate the risk of potential exploits and security breaches. Proactively addressing known vulnerabilities in dependencies helps maintain the integrity and resilience of your software system, ensuring a more secure environment for users and data.

Apply the principle of least privilege for user access control.

Applying the principle of least privilege for user access control is a fundamental practice in secure software development. By granting users only the minimum level of access required to perform their tasks, organizations can reduce the risk of unauthorized actions and limit the potential impact of security breaches. This principle helps enforce the concept of “need-to-know” and “need-to-do,” ensuring that users have access only to the resources and functionalities necessary for their roles. Implementing least privilege access control enhances overall system security and minimizes the attack surface, contributing to a more robust defense against potential threats.

Regularly conduct security testing and code reviews.

Regularly conducting security testing and code reviews is a fundamental practice in secure software development. By systematically assessing the code for vulnerabilities and weaknesses, developers can identify and address potential security threats proactively. Security testing helps ensure that the software meets established security standards and is resilient against cyber attacks. Code reviews also facilitate knowledge sharing among team members, leading to improved code quality and adherence to secure coding practices. Embracing these practices as part of the development lifecycle enhances the overall security posture of the software and minimizes the risk of exploitable flaws slipping through undetected.

Encrypt sensitive data at rest and in transit.

To enhance the security of software applications, it is crucial to encrypt sensitive data both at rest and in transit. Encrypting data at rest ensures that information stored on servers or databases remains protected from unauthorized access, even if the physical storage devices are compromised. Similarly, encrypting data in transit using secure communication protocols such as HTTPS adds an extra layer of protection against interception and tampering during transmission over networks. By implementing robust encryption mechanisms, organizations can safeguard sensitive data and maintain the confidentiality and integrity of their information assets.
